1. Providing the options to students to choose the way the like to learn
either by playing the game or use the website which was shared on
ManageBac is a strength. It reals the standard 1 as students grow and
develop in different ways. The patterns of learning and development
vary individually as some of them like to explore by themselves, some
like to look at others’ demonstration and some like to ask the teacher to
offer support. Students are making effort in their learning of their own
selection the way to finish the task.
2. This is a student-centered classroom, and the teacher is just like the
facilitator or supporter wondering around to offer help. Students feel safe
in the classroom, and they are actively interacting with the teacher and
with each other.
3. The structure of the class is good with a starter and then elicit the lesson
objective and then main activity as well as the exit ticket.
Areas need to improve as well as what I will change if teach the lesson again:
I do not feel I need to reteach this lesson, but I will need to revisit the main organelles
of animal cells which is required in the standard when I am teaching the further
lessons about the similarities and differences of animal cells and plant cells. By then, I
will use the strategy of Venn Diagram to revist the animal cell organelles as well as
comparing them to plant cells. So that in the lesson, students can reinforce the prior
knowledge acquisition and deepen it to the compare of animal and plant cells.
